Overview
THS4567IRUNR from Texas Instruments is a 220 MHz gain-bandwidth, high-input-impedance fully differential amplifier (FDA) with independent input (VICM) and output (VOCM) common-mode control loops. It operates as a single-stage transimpedance amplifier (TIA) and ADC driver in optical encoder and medical sensor front-ends, delivering 500 V/µs slew rate, 4.2 nV/√Hz voltage noise, and rail-to-rail output swing on 3.3–5.5 V single or ±1.65–±2.75 V split supplies.
For engineers reviewing the THS4567IRUNR datasheet, THS4567IRUNR pinout, THS4567IRUNR application, or THS4567IRUNR equivalent, this page provides verified specifications, WQFN-10 pin functions, differential TIA/ADC driver use cases, and validated alternative options for precision analog signal conditioning in high-speed optical and biomedical systems.
Technical Context
The THS4567IRUNR implements a decompensated FDA architecture with minimum stable gain of 10 V/V. Its dual-loop control enables simultaneous VICM regulation-decoupling photodiode reverse bias from input/output swing compliance-and VOCM setting to match downstream ADC reference levels.
In TIA mode (ICM_EN = HIGH), it sustains 5 MHz input common-mode loop bandwidth and 220 MHz GBWP; in standard FDA mode (ICM_EN = LOW), it achieves 43 MHz small-signal bandwidth, –115 dBc HD2 at 100 kHz, and 0.2 Ω closed-loop differential output impedance.

Pinout & Package
THS4567IRUNR is housed in a 2.00 mm × 2.00 mm, 10-pin WQFN package (RUN) with wettable flanks for automated optical inspection.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| IN+ | Noninverting input | Accepts positive-side photodiode or sensor signal; high-impedance CMOS node (20 pA bias current). |
| IN− | Inverting input | Accepts negative-side photodiode or sensor signal; matched to IN+ for common-mode rejection. |
| OUT+ | Noninverting output | Differential output terminal; delivers amplified, VOCM-referenced signal to ADC inputs. |
| OUT− | Inverting output | Differential output terminal; complements OUT+ for balanced drive and EMI immunity. |
| VICM | Input common-mode voltage setpoint | Defines average DC level at IN+/IN−; enables independent photodiode bias control in TIA mode. |
| VOCM | Output common-mode voltage setpoint | Sets (VOUT+ + VOUT−)/2 to match ADC reference; maintains common-mode alignment across temperature. |
| AMP_EN | Amplifier enable control | Active-HIGH logic input; powers down device to 28 µA when pulled low (VS−). |
| ICM_EN | Input common-mode loop enable | Enables/disables VICM control loop; HIGH configures TIA mode, LOW reverts to standard FDA operation. |
| VS+ | Positive supply | Accepts 3.3–5.5 V single or +2.5 V in split-supply configurations; supports wide input voltage range. |
| VS− | Negative supply | Accepts ground or –2.5 V; enables true bipolar operation for AC-coupled sensor interfaces. |

FAQ
What is the minimum stable gain for THS4567IRUNR?
The THS4567IRUNR is a decompensated fully differential amplifier with a minimum stable gain of 10 V/V. This requirement applies in both FDA mode (ICM_EN = LOW) and TIA mode (ICM_EN = HIGH). Operating below this gain risks instability and peaking in frequency response, as confirmed in Section 7.4 of the SBOSA51 datasheet.
How does the VICM loop function in THS4567IRUNR?
The VICM loop in THS4567IRUNR generates matched source/sink currents at IN+ and IN− to force the average input voltage toward the voltage applied to the VICM pin. When enabled (ICM_EN = HIGH), it decouples photodiode reverse bias from input swing limits-allowing full supply utilization for bias while preserving amplifier headroom. This behavior is explicitly characterized in Table 6.5.
Can THS4567IRUNR operate on a single 3.3 V supply?
Yes, THS4567IRUNR supports single-supply operation from 3.3 V to 5.5 V, as specified in Section 6.3 Recommended Operating Conditions. At 3.3 V, it maintains rail-to-rail output swing, 220 MHz GBWP, and 2 mA quiescent current-validated across –40°C to +125°C ambient temperature.
What is the purpose of the AMP_EN pin on THS4567IRUNR?
The AMP_EN pin is an active-HIGH digital control input that enables or disables the main amplifier core. When driven HIGH (≥ VS+ – 0.5 V), THS4567IRUNR operates normally; when pulled LOW (≤ VS– + 0.2 V), it enters shutdown mode drawing only 28 µA. The 1.5 µs turn-on delay and 0.9 µs turn-off delay are measured per Section 6.6 Power Down specifications.
Does THS4567IRUNR support split-supply operation?
Yes, THS4567IRUNR is fully specified for split-supply operation from ±1.65 V to ±2.75 V. Electrical characteristics-including GBWP, slew rate, noise, and output swing-are guaranteed across this range, with all test conditions in Sections 6.5 and 6.6 explicitly using ±2.5 V supplies. The VS+ and VS− pins accept true bipolar rails without modification.
